source: dev/trunk/ab5.0/abdev/abdev

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@707   16 years dai_9181 * Ctrl+Wショートカットで「ファイルを閉じる」に対応。 * その他、ファイル閉じる時にassertionが起きる問題を修正。
(edit) @705   16 years イグトランス (egtra) ファイルハンドルが解放されず困ることがあるのでCHandleへ入れた。
(edit) @700   16 years イグトランス (egtra) CRequireFilesの管理をhash_setベースへ。保存時にFileIndexの記録を行っていなかった問題を修正。rev.669でコミ …
(edit) @698   16 years イグトランス (egtra) CreateGrayIconで落ちることがあったので、エラーチェックをしっかりと行うようにした。user32.libをGetModuleHan …
(edit) @697   16 years イグトランス (egtra) エディタの2重オープンチェックの厳密化。abdevからコンパイラへのHWNDの受け渡しを64ビット対応へ。
(edit) @691   16 years イグトランス (egtra) 再変換の実装
(edit) @690   16 years dai_9181 下記のようなキャレット移動に対応。 ・先頭行でUPボタンが押されたときはファイルの先頭へ ・終端行でDOWNボタンが押されたときはファイルの終端へ
(edit) @688   16 years dai_9181 tinyxmlのインクルードパスが通らなくなっていた問題を修正
(edit) @681   16 years dai_9181 ・TinyXMLをabdevプロジェクトで使えるようにした。 ・コードハイライターを汎用的に実装しなおした。syntaxファイルを読み込む仕様とした。
(edit) @663   16 years dai_9181 ファイルツリー内のフォルダをダブルクリックすると、強制終了してしまう不具合を修正
(edit) @661   16 years dai_9181 バージョンを5.0.0.5に上げた(CP5としてリリース用)。
(edit) @660   16 years dai_9181 バージョンを5.0.0.5に上げた(CP5としてリリース用)。
(edit) @657   16 years dai_9181 MDIINFOのプロトタイプ宣言にミスがあったので修正
(edit) @655   16 years dai_9181 FileManager周りをリファクタリング
(edit) @653   16 years dai_9181 FileTreeView周りをリファクタリング
(edit) @652   16 years dai_9181 不要な宣言を除去
(edit) @651   16 years dai_9181 ・BreakPoint周りをリファクタリング ・FileTree周りをリファクタリング
(edit) @640   16 years dai_9181 静的リンクリンカの依存関係解決モジュールを製作中
(edit) @637   16 years dai_9181 リンカの依存関係解決モジュールを製作中
(edit) @632   16 years dai_9181 ジェネリッククラスの型パラメータに値型が指定されたときに限り、テンプレート展開を行うようにした。 TODO: …
(edit) @631   16 years dai_9181 ネットワークドライブ上のアイコンは取得しないようにした(切断された状況だと無駄なconnectが発生することで、ツールが固まる場合がある)。
(edit) @629   16 years dai_9181 MDIINFO構造体をリファクタリング。
(edit) @626   17 years dai_9181 MdiInfoをリファクタリング
(edit) @625   17 years dai_9181 ・WindowInfoクラスをリファクタリング ・MdiInfoを単純配列からvectorに変更した。
(edit) @624   17 years dai_9181 WindowInfoクラスをリファクタリング
(edit) @623   17 years dai_9181 Projectクラスをリファクタリング
(edit) @622   17 years dai_9181 ResourceManagerクラスを追加。既存のリソース管理モジュールの置き換えを行った。
(edit) @621   17 years dai_9181 Projectクラスをリファクタリング中。
(edit) @620   17 years dai_9181 Projectクラスをリファクタリング中。
(edit) @619   17 years dai_9181 Projectクラスをリファクタリング中。
(edit) @618   17 years dai_9181 ・PROJECTINFO構造体を廃止し、Projectクラスを採用した。 ・ProjectInfoをprojectInfoにリネーム
(edit) @617   17 years dai_9181 WindowInfoクラスをリファクタリング。
(edit) @616   17 years dai_9181 CHILDINFOの管理方法をstd::vectorに変更。
(edit) @615   17 years dai_9181 WindowInfosクラスを追加。
(edit) @613   17 years dai_9181 "extern PROJECTINFO ProjectInfo;" をすべて除去した。 PROJECTINFO構造体の定義位置を移動した。
(edit) @612   17 years dai_9181 WndInfoNum利用コード周りをリファクタリング中
(edit) @611   17 years dai_9181 pWindowInfo->pChildInfoのメモリ再確保ロジックに誤りがあったため、修正。
(edit) @609   17 years dai_9181 ProjectInfo構造体のpWindowInfoメンバをwindowInfosメンバに置き換えた。
(edit) @608   17 years dai_9181 静的リンクライブラリプロジェクトの作成(IDE側)に対応。
(edit) @601   17 years dai_9181 BasicFixed.hをab_commonプロジェクトに移動。
(edit) @535   17 years dai_9181 hChildが無効の場合はSendMessageしないようにした。
(edit) @534   17 years dai_9181 hCompileViewが向こうの場合はSendMessageしないようにした。
(edit) @524   17 years dai_9181 ヘッダファイルを整理中
(edit) @523   17 years dai_9181 ヘッダファイルを整理中
(edit) @519   17 years dai_9181 jenga.hを追加。
(edit) @517   17 years dai_9181 Environment.h/cppのディレクトリを移動。
(edit) @515   17 years dai_9181 ab_common.hを追加。 TypeMisc.hを追加。
(edit) @503   17 years dai_9181 いくつかのメニューをMainFrameに実装しなおした
(edit) @501   17 years dai_9181 いくつかのメニューをMainFrameに実装しなおした
(edit) @500   17 years dai_9181 いくつかのメニューをMainFrameに実装しなおした
(edit) @499   17 years dai_9181 ・いくつかのメニューをMainFrameに実装しなおした ・TheTextでビルドが通るようにした。
(edit) @498   17 years dai_9181 いくつかのメニューをMainFrameに実装しなおした
(edit) @497   17 years dai_9181 いくつかのメニューをMainFrameに実装しなおした
(edit) @496   17 years dai_9181 CMenuへのキャストを排除。 いくつかのメニューをMainFrameに実装しなおした
(edit) @495   17 years dai_9181 メニュー選択時にCMenuクラスへキャストされることでデータが破損してしまう不具合を修正。
(edit) @494   17 years dai_9181 wtl80をcpplibsに追加。
(edit) @493   17 years dai_9181
(edit) @492   17 years dai_9181 下記メッセージをMainFrameクラスに実装しなおした WM_TIMER WM_DRAWCLIPBOARD WM_MENUSELECT …
(edit) @491   17 years dai_9181 デバッグ用のメッセージを削除。 stdafx.hでresource.hをincludeしないようにした。
(edit) @489   17 years dai_9181 abdevをATL化するための下準備
(edit) @484   17 years dai_9181 プロジェクトのリネーム中
(copy) @481   17 years dai_9181 プロジェクトのリネーム中
copied from trunk/ab5.0/abdev/ProjectEditor
(edit) @480   17 years dai_9181 構成管理を大幅に改良。
Note: See TracRevisionLog for help on using the revision log.